This is an automated email from the git hooks/post-receive script.
tcwg-buildslave pushed a change to branch linaro-local/ci/tcwg_kernel/llvm-master-arm-mainline-allmodconfig in repository toolchain/ci/llvm-monorepo.
from d1640dfd686 [Sanitizer] Enable POSIX regex api on FreeBSD. adds 1ffb8f30285 [AST] Store the arguments of CXXConstructExpr in a trailing array adds 10fac928e76 Improving this fatal diagnostic to help checker developers [...] adds edf2a8d3146 [x86] add load fold patterns for movddup with vzext_load adds aa1f65511b5 [DAGCombiner] allow narrowing of add followed by truncate adds 65553440155 [Analysis] s/uint64_t/LocationSize; NFC adds d33f5b8fed9 [Analysis] More LocationSize cleanup; NFC adds dc064cf1411 llvm-dwarfdump: Dump the section name/number for addr attributes adds 6f81dead1b9 DebugInfo: Accurately propagate the section used by a reloc [...] adds 33fe4fb084b Test DWARFv5 with gdb-index and low_pc/high_pc on the CU (r [...] adds ab4277c6941 [X86] Autogenerate complete checks. NFC adds a609cf92ba5 [X86] Fix an old FIXME about folding the zero constant into [...] adds 02ab1deead4 [AAEval] Use LocationSize instead of ints; NFC adds 37fb59e14b9 [Lint] Use LocationSize instead of ints; NFC adds f5d36a24522 [Loads] Use LocationSize instead of ints; NFC adds 3a6fe6f1154 [MemoryLocation] Use LocationSize instead of ints; NFC adds 4e5df5a840e [X86] Return false from hasAndNotCompare if the comparision [...] adds 2bda7473cf0 [MemCpyOpt] Use LocationSize instead of ints; NFC adds 5a73f8928ca Set the default SANITIZER_CXX_ABI library to libc++ for Fre [...] adds 394e12d6d01 [ORC] Remove redundant instruction from MIPS resolver code. NFC adds f848381029b [ORC] clang-format OrcMips32 and OrcMips64 code. NFC adds 2f4eab06a4b [ORC] Rename register in the OrcMips64 resolver code comments. NFC
No new revisions were added by this update.
Summary of changes: clang/include/clang/AST/ExprCXX.h | 211 +++++++++++++-------- clang/include/clang/AST/Stmt.h | 17 ++ clang/lib/AST/ASTImporter.cpp | 2 +- clang/lib/AST/ExprCXX.cpp | 172 ++++++++++------- clang/lib/Sema/SemaInit.cpp | 2 +- clang/lib/Serialization/ASTReaderStmt.cpp | 38 ++-- clang/lib/Serialization/ASTWriterStmt.cpp | 11 +- clang/utils/TableGen/ClangSACheckersEmitter.cpp | 7 +- compiler-rt/CMakeLists.txt | 2 +- lld/test/ELF/gdb-index-dwarf5-low-high.s | 50 +++++ llvm/include/llvm/Analysis/AliasAnalysis.h | 7 +- llvm/include/llvm/Analysis/MemoryLocation.h | 3 + llvm/include/llvm/DebugInfo/DWARF/DWARFFormValue.h | 1 - .../llvm/ExecutionEngine/Orc/OrcABISupport.h | 2 +- llvm/include/llvm/LinkAllPasses.h | 3 +- llvm/lib/Analysis/AliasAnalysisEvaluator.cpp | 17 +- llvm/lib/Analysis/BasicAliasAnalysis.cpp | 2 +- llvm/lib/Analysis/Lint.cpp | 4 +- llvm/lib/Analysis/Loads.cpp | 2 +- llvm/lib/Analysis/MemoryLocation.cpp | 56 ++++-- llvm/lib/Analysis/ScalarEvolutionAliasAnalysis.cpp | 6 +- llvm/lib/CodeGen/SelectionDAG/DAGCombiner.cpp | 3 +- llvm/lib/DebugInfo/DWARF/DWARFDie.cpp | 8 +- llvm/lib/DebugInfo/DWARF/DWARFFormValue.cpp | 2 +- llvm/lib/ExecutionEngine/Orc/OrcABISupport.cpp | 59 +++--- llvm/lib/Target/X86/X86ISelLowering.cpp | 13 +- llvm/lib/Target/X86/X86InstrAVX512.td | 2 + llvm/lib/Target/X86/X86InstrCompiler.td | 9 +- llvm/lib/Target/X86/X86InstrSSE.td | 6 + llvm/lib/Transforms/Scalar/MemCpyOptimizer.cpp | 6 +- llvm/test/CodeGen/AMDGPU/imm16.ll | 6 +- llvm/test/CodeGen/AMDGPU/trunc-combine.ll | 4 +- llvm/test/CodeGen/Hexagon/vect/vect-vaslw.ll | 2 +- llvm/test/CodeGen/X86/barrier.ll | 6 +- llvm/test/CodeGen/X86/bmi.ll | 4 +- llvm/test/CodeGen/X86/build-vector-128.ll | 6 +- llvm/test/CodeGen/X86/load-combine.ll | 8 +- llvm/test/CodeGen/X86/movddup-load-fold.ll | 6 +- llvm/test/CodeGen/X86/pr32329.ll | 4 +- llvm/test/CodeGen/X86/pr32345.ll | 24 ++- llvm/test/CodeGen/X86/pr33290.ll | 2 +- llvm/test/CodeGen/X86/pr34381.ll | 6 +- llvm/test/CodeGen/X86/pr35765.ll | 5 +- llvm/test/CodeGen/X86/scheduler-backtracking.ll | 40 ++-- .../CodeGen/X86/vector-shuffle-combining-xop.ll | 3 +- llvm/test/DebugInfo/AArch64/dwarfdump.ll | 4 +- llvm/test/DebugInfo/SystemZ/variable-loc.s | 4 +- llvm/test/DebugInfo/X86/debug-loc-offset.mir | 4 +- .../test/DebugInfo/X86/dwarfdump-ranges-baseaddr.s | 2 +- .../tools/llvm-dwarfdump/X86/verify_debug_info2.s | 2 +- 50 files changed, 511 insertions(+), 354 deletions(-) create mode 100644 lld/test/ELF/gdb-index-dwarf5-low-high.s